The Role
You will be visiting our customers in Cambridgeshire and surrounding areas, on occasion travel will be further afield. A company vehicle and fuel card will be provided. You will receive full training with the view to becoming a Water Treatment Operative.
Initial duties will include:
- Assisting with clean and chlorination of cold water storage tanks and cooling towers
- Assisting with closed system analysis and dosing
- Monitoring water temperatures
- Descaling and disinfecting showerheads
- Collecting water samples for laboratory analysis
